Tender Description
This tender invites bids for the providing and fixing of paving blocks at Ward 1, 2, 3 & 4 UC-04, TMC Ibrahim Hyderi, District Malir under the Karachi Metropolitan Corporation Engineering Department. The project involves comprehensive civil works including excavation, laying of RCC pipes, construction of manholes, refilling trenches, dismantling road metalling, pumping water from trenches, manufacturing and supplying RCC manhole covers and ring slabs, earthwork excavation, cartage of materials, preparation of sub-base, aggregate base course, and the installation of cement paving blocks.
Items being procured:
- Excavation for pipeline in trenches and pits in soft rocks (18,000 Cft)
- Providing fence guards, lights, flags, and temporary crossings
- Laying RCC pipes ASTM 76-70 class-II (500 Rft, 12" diameter)
- Constructing manholes/inspection chambers (10 units, 3'-6" depth)
- Refilling excavated trenches (16,200 Cft)
- Dismantling and removing road metalling (1,125 Cft)
- Pumping set hire charges per day (10 days)
- Manufacturing and supplying RCC manhole covers (50 units)
- Manufacturing and supplying RCC ring slabs (30 units)
- Earthwork excavation in ordinary soil (3,468 P/Cft)
- Cartage of materials (22,593 Cft)
- Preparing sub-base with pit or bed run gravel (9,000 Cft)
- Providing and laying aggregate base course (24,000 Cft)
- Providing and fixing cement paving blocks (56,000 P/Sft)
- Repair of leakage of RCC and MS pipe lines under road/street way (various diameters and quantities)
The technical scope covers excavation, pipe laying, manhole construction, sub-base preparation, and paving block installation with materials meeting specified standards. The site is located in Karachi, Sindh, and the works must comply with the Karachi Metropolitan Corporation Engineering Department specifications and drawings.
Eligibility criteria include valid PEC registration in relevant categories, NTN and SRB active taxpayer status, experience in similar government sector works with completion certificates, and availability of required machinery such as bulldozers, motor graders, dump trucks, excavators, water pumps, and survey equipment. Bidders must submit a bid security of 5% of the estimated cost and an integrity pact on stamp paper worth Rs. 200. The bid validity period is 90 days.
The submission deadline is **20-07-2026 at 10:30 AM** via the SPPRA EPADS e-Procurement System. Bids will be opened online on the same day at 11:00 AM. The procuring agency's office is located at Office # 01, Behind Dawood Engineering University, Engineering Department, KMC Muslimabad, Karachi. Bidders are advised to carefully follow the SPPRA rules and submit complete bids including all required documents and pay orders for bid security.
A practical tip for bidders: Ensure your bid is rounded to the nearest rupee as per the High Court order and avoid quoting in paisa to prevent disqualification. Also, submit your bid electronically only; hard copies or manual submissions will be rejected.
